DICCI is dedicated for the promotion of SC, ST Entrepreneurs. Towards realisation of this goal, DICCI with NSIC conjointly organising the 4th Industiral & Trade Expo on 13th, 14th & 15th February, 2015 at Hitex International Convention Centre, Near Hitex City, Madhapur, Hyderabad. Earlier, the Expos convened at Pune in 2010, at Mumbai in 2011 and at Nagpur in 2012. 15th Feb Prabuddha Bharat Utsav
Prabuddha Bharat Utsav is being celebrated every year by the progressive thinkers of egalitarian society, a thought being imparted by Dr. B. R. Amberdkar. “Prabuddha Bharat Utsav”, means “Festival of Enlightened “India” to inspire the true aspirations of a life and to unite the people of this eternal thought to get together towards building a better society.
Prabuddha Bharat Utsav showcases the networking, family get together and cultural programs. It is been conducted for the last three years and the spirit of equality, breaking the boundaries of futile, absurd societal thoughts for building a better India, has reached throughout the world. Simply by the virtue of its member’s commitment and founder’s vision, Prabuddha Bharat Utsav has created a tremendous impact in the society. Run for Caste Free India, personality development, economical liberty are a few to site the ideological activities of this concept.
Shantichakra International and Dalit Indian Chamber of Commerce & Industry (DICCI) are organizing the Utsav on 15th February 2015 between 6pm-9pm at HITEX international exhibition centre, Madhapur, Hyderabad.
Prabuddha Bharat Utsav’s aspiration is to leave to the younger generations of our society, to motivate, encourage and to tap on their energy to build an excellent nation of societal balance and honour, our India, to stand as an icon of a great societies in the world.

About DICCI
Dalit Indian Chamber of Commerce & Industry (DICCI) was established on 14th April, 2005 by the Dynamic Dalit Star Padmasree Milind Kamble. DICCI is striving to instil the spirit of Entrepreneurship among Dalits to Develop Business Leadership. Thus, empowering them to walk in step with the world with a voice of “Be Job Givers and Not Job Seekers”.
Three Fold Mission of DICCITo inculcate the spirit of Entrepreneurship among Dalits as a way for their Socio-Economic Advancement.
To provide a National Forum for Dalit Entrepreneurs to safe-guard their interests.
To foster co-operation and partnership among its members and also to work towards Capacity building among them.
